The red wine Landerer Spätburgunder Henkenberg, vintage 2018 from the winery Weingut Landerer has been rated in 2021 by Anne Krebiehl MW with 92 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Spätburgunder from the region Baden in Germany.
Tasting Notes
Ripe black and red cherries vie for predominance on the nose and signal juiciness. The palate adds a vivid dollop of fine freshness that gives total definition to the red cherry notions and turns this medium-bodied wine into a picture of juiciness which also reveals lovely concentration of fruit and quite a bit of texture. Lovely.
